The MMM system is great. It would be wise to get a bigger battery. The reason is because MMMs tend to fry under breaking if the battery can't take the power generated. A 5000mah battery that is 25c+ should work great.

2700mah=2.7ah times 30c = 81a
5000mah=5ah times 25c = 125a

I don't know what the magic number is, but an 81a battery isn't enough. You can look at flightmaxes or turnigys from hobbycity on a budget or hyperion if you want the best of the best. Flightpower will be coming out with a pack like hyperions and flightpower quality is usually top notch. Keep an eye out for that.
